The photoelectrochemical behavior of copper electrode in borax buffer solutions containing benzotriazole (BTA) was studied by using photoelectrochemical techniques. The addition of BTA changes the photoresponse of the electrode from p-type to n-type. In the presence of BTA, both p-type and n-type regions heterogeneously coexist in the Cu2O film on the surface of Cu electrode, and it is shown from IMPS that more positive potential and higher chopping frequency are in favor of appearance of n-type photoresponse.
